Shamrock Foods Company is seeking a Data Engineer to design and build modern data pipelines, dimensional models, and semantic layers to power data & AI driven analytics solutions across the enterprise.
Requirements
- Hands-on experience with Azure Databricks (Spark, Delta Lake)
- Strong SQL and Python skills for data transformation and pipeline development
- Experience building Power BI semantic models and designing star schemas
- Familiarity with Azure Data Lake, Data Factory, Synapse Analytics
- Ability to translate business requirements into scalable data solutions
- Experience using DBT
- Familiarity with Google Cloud (GCP)
Responsibilities
- Build, optimize, and maintain data pipelines using Azure Databricks, DBT and other Azure services.
- Design and implement dimensional data models (star, snowflake schemas) that support analytics and AI use cases.
- Develop and maintain semantic models for Power BI, enabling self-service analytics and enterprise reporting.
- Collaborate with the AI Solutions Architect and data scientists to prepare data for machine learning workflows.
- Ensure data solutions meet performance, reliability, security, and governance standards.
- Document data flows, data models, and technical designs in support of architecture reviews and operational excellence.
- Troubleshoot and improve existing data pipelines and models.
Other
- This role requires someone to work out of our home office in Phoenix, Arizona 2-3 times a week.
- 2–5 years of experience in data engineering, BI development, or similar role
- Azure certifications (Azure Data Engineer Associate, Databricks Data Engineer, etc.)
- Exposure to MLOps or integrating data pipelines with ML models
- Knowledge of Azure DevOps CI/CD pipelines